In any case, it's really been a while since I blogged. Just suddenly feel like blogging cause just another few more days and I'd be out from National Slavery.. =P
I'm really thankful for this 1 year and 10 months, I've grown quite a bit. I've learned to cherish the ones and things around me, not to take them for granted, as well as being thankful for their existence. It's been an emotional roller-coaster for me during this period and a lot of events took place within this short span of time.
It started off with a passion and dream to becoming a pilot for the air force, which became distant when I missed my command school test in the island off the eastern shore due to an injury. Then MCs surrounded me and my days near East Coast became dark and time passed by really slowly. Dad fell ill during this period of time as well, when we came to find out that there has been a tumor that's been sitting inside his brain. Watching my mum constantly visiting the hospital, for both me and my dad was a painful experience. Rushing for Tan Tock Seng to Changi Hospital lasted for 5 days? 7 months past and I saw light once again. Dad was discharged and got back to work real quick. I was also granted the freedom that I desperately needed and was finally able to do what I really enjoyed and wanted. New experiences filled my life with fun and joy and the people that I got to meet led me out of the dark age. Regardless whether it was Chingay, Total Defence, Pride Day, National Day, it was an experience that no one could imagine. The trip to Rockhampton in November was the highlight of the entire 1 year and 10 months. It was almost like a paid trip for all of us to enjoy and perform at the same time. I'm thankful and really grateful to all those who have given a great memory that I'll continue to live on with within this 1 year and half month I am in MDC. Thanks everyone!
Now that this part of my life is almost done, it's time to embark on a brand new journey and creating new memories along the way! =)
